Creating relationships and enforcing referential integrity to Access 2010 from lynda.com


Watch the entire course at www.lynda.com In Access 2010 Essential Training, Alicia Katz Pollock gives a comprehensive overview of creating databases in Access 2010, whether using predefined database templates or building from scratch. This course covers each step of constructing and modifying databases for custom purposes, as well as working with tables, forms, queries, macros, and reports and charts for record keeping and analysis.

lynda.com tutorial | SharePoint Designer 2010: Creating Data-Driven Web Pages—master/detail pages


Watch the entire tutorial at www.lynda.com In SharePoint Designer 2010: Creating Data-Driven Web Pages, author Simon Allardice explores how to use SharePoint Designer to create rich, highly visual web pages in SharePoint that connect, read, and even update information stored externally. The course shows how to manage data sources that connect to different databases, web services, and XML files, without any coding necessary. It also covers how to provide powerful visual information with conditional formatting, and how to make custom data entry forms.
